Common Issues with UPVC Doors
UPVC doors, while robust, can come across different problems that might need repair. Here are a few of the most frequent issues:
IssueDescriptionMisalignmentDoors do not close properly, often due to settling or wear.Locking Mechanism FailureDifficulty in locking/unlocking due to rust or malfunction.Drafts and LeaksAir leaks around the edges, recommending used seals or frames.Harmed HingesBroken or rusty hinges impacting door functionality.Scratches and ScuffsAesthetic damage that may need refinishing or changing.Misalignment
One of the most typical problems with UPVC Door Panel Restoration doors is misalignment. This can result from the door settling in time or improper installation. Signs consist of trouble opening or closing the door, spaces at the edges, and increased wear on the locking mechanism.
Locking Mechanism Failure
The locking mechanism on UPVC Door Renovation doors is essential for security. If the lock stops working, it can be due to dirt, rust, or internal breakdown. Common indications include the crucial getting stuck or turning however not engaging the lock.
Drafts and Leaks
Drafts can considerably reduce a home's energy performance. A worn or broken rubber seal around the door can allow cold air in, beating the function of insulation.
Damaged Hinges
Hinges can become rusty or damaged, causing the door to sag or stick. Regular maintenance can assist prevent this issue.
Scratches and Scuffs
Visual damage might not impact the door's performance however can affect curb appeal. Scratches and scuffs require attention to keep visual appeal.
Repair Methods for UPVC Doors
Remedying these problems may need professional help or can often be handled as DIY tasks. Here are some reliable methods for UPVC Door Panel Customization door repair:
1. Adjusting MisalignmentTools Needed: Screwdriver, Allen wrenchActions:Loosen the screws on the hinge and adjust the door's position.Examine the positioning with a spirit level.Tighten up the screws as soon as properly lined up.2. Fixing the Locking MechanismTools Needed: Lubricant, screwdriver Steps:Apply silicone spray or graphite powder to the lock.If the lock is still malfunctioning, consider changing it with a compatible model.3. Replacing Worn SealsTools Needed: Utility knife, replacement sealsSteps:Remove the old seal by sufficing away.Tidy the surface before applying the brand-new seal.Press the new seal into location and trim excess length.4. Fixing HingesTools Needed: Lubricant, rust eliminator, replacement hinges if requiredActions:Clean the hinges with rust remover.Apply lube to keep them running efficiently.Change hinges that are too harmed to work.5. Resolving Scratches and ScuffsTools Needed: UPVC cleaner, polish, touch-up paintActions:Clean the scratched location.Usage touch-up paint that matches the door color for much deeper scratches.Apply polish to restore shine.Maintenance Tips for UPVC Doors
To avoid the need for Panel Repair Experts work and extend the life of UPVC doors, routine maintenance is essential. Here are simple maintenance tips:
Regular Cleaning: Clean the door with a moderate detergent and a soft cloth to avoid dirt buildup.Lubricate Hardware: Regularly lube locks and hinges to ensure smooth operation.Inspect for Drafts: Periodically check the seals for wear and replace them when essential.Examine Locks: Ensure that locks are operating and check for rust or dirt buildup.Tighten Screws: Regularly check screws on hinges and locks to ensure they are tight.FAQs About UPVC Door RepairQ: How do I understand if my UPVC door requires repairs?
A: Look for indications such as trouble closing, drafts, harmed seals, or endure the locking mechanism.
Q: Can I repair a scratched UPVC door myself?
A: Yes, small scratches can be fixed utilizing touch-up paint and polish.
Q: Is it worth repairing a malfunctioning lock?
A: Yes, fixing or changing a malfunctioning lock is necessary for home security.
Q: How frequently should I perform maintenance on my UPVC door?
A: A bi-annual examination and maintenance routine is recommended to catch possible issues early.
Q: What are the benefits of UPVC doors compared to wooden doors?
A: UPVC doors are more energy-efficient, require less maintenance, and are typically more durable.
